Elsewhere, Maggie Rogers could claim her first Top 10 with Surrender (Polydor), which starts at #3, while Orbital’s 30 Something (London Music Stream) is new at #5.
The Cribs have three entries in the Top 10 with the rerelease of their first three albums: Men’s Needs, Women’s Needs, Whatever (Sonic Blew) is at #4, The New Fellas is at #7 and The Cribs is at #8. On the U.K.’s Official Singles midweek chart, Beyoncé’s “BREAK MY SOUL” is set to bounce to #2 from #6, challenging the reign of LF System's long-running #1, “Afraid To Feel” (Warner Records). Two other songs from RENAISSANCE are in today's Top 20: “CUFF IT” at #10 and “I'M THAT GIRL” at #11. David Guetta, Becky Hill and Ella Henderson could rise one place to #6 with “Crazy What Love Can Do” (Parlophone), while Nathan Dawe and Ella Henderson’s “21 Reasons” (Warner Music U.K.) is on track for a new peak of #8.
